To extend and modify the transportation grant program of the Department of Veterans Affairs, and for other purposes.
IN THE SENATE OF THE UNITED STATES · March 4, 2025 · Sponsor: Mr. Cramer · Committee: Committee on Veterans' Affairs

SEC. 1. Short title
This Act may be cited as the "Supporting Rural Veterans Access to Healthcare Services Act".
SEC. 2. Extension and modification of transportation grant program of Department of Veterans Affairs
Section 307 of the Caregivers and Veterans Omnibus Health Services Act of 2010 (; note) is amended— (Public Law 111–163; 38 U.S.C. 1710)
(1) in subsection (a)— (A) in paragraph (2), by adding at the end the following new subparagraphs:
(C) Tribal organizations. (D) Native Hawaiian organizations.; (B) in paragraph (3), by striking "State veterans service agency or veterans service organization awarded" and inserting "recipient of" ; and (C) by amending paragraph (4) to read as follows: (4) Maximum amount (A) Except as provided in subparagraph (B), the amount of a grant under this section may not exceed $50,000. (B) In the case of a county that has more than five communities that are off the road system, the amount of a grant awarded with respect to that county under this section may be increased by an amount not to exceed 50 percent of the amount specified in subparagraph (A).;
